使用Chrome的元素的XPath?

时间:2016-10-05 01:51:22

标签: html xml selenium xpath selenium-webdriver

有没有办法使用Chrome Developer Tools (DevTools)获取UI元素的XPath? 我想在Selenium UI自动测试中使用XPath。

2 个答案:

答案 0 :(得分:3)

如何获取Chrome中元素的XPath

  1. 右键点击UI元素,然后选择“检查。”
  2. 显示元素的树结构表示。
  3. 右键单击任何元素,然后选择“复制>复制XPath。”
  4. 您的剪贴板将具有所选元素的XPath。将其粘贴到您需要的地方。
  5. 意识到您可能需要手动调整以使其更精确,更通用或更强大,具体取决于元素的细节以及页面其余部分的内容。

答案 1 :(得分:3)

  1. 将光标放在元素上

  2. 右键单击并单击Inspect。您将看到您的元素突出显示

  3. enter image description here

    1. 在控制台的Elements选项卡下突出显示的元素上,右键单击并复制xpath,如下图所示:
    2. enter image description here